The only single, up-to-date source for Grid issues inbioinformatics and biology
Bioinformatics is fast emerging as an important discipline foracademic research and industrial applications, creating a need forthe use of Grid computing techniques for large-scale distributedapplications. This book successfully presents Grid algorithms andtheir real-world applications, provides details on modern andongoing research, and explores software frameworks that integratebioinformatics and computational biology.
Additional coverage includes: *
Bio-ontology and data mining *
Data visualization *
DNA assembly, clustering, and mapping *
Molecular evolution and phylogeny *
Gene expression and micro-arrays *
Molecular modeling and simulation *
Sequence search and alignment *
Protein structure prediction *
Grid infrastructure, middleware, and tools for bio data
Grid Computing for Bioinformatics and Computational Biology is anindispensable resource for professionals in several research anddevelopment communities including bioinformatics, computationalbiology, Grid computing, data mining, and more. It also serves asan ideal textbook for undergraduate- and graduate-level courses inbioinformatics and Grid computing.
